4. REGULAR AGENDA
OLD BUSINESS
Town-wide Local Traffic Flow/Long Range Planning Solutions Study
Staff will provide an update on the status of the Town-wide Local Traffic Flow/Long Range Planning Solutions Study. The Transportation Committee may provide feedback regarding potential questions for consideration in the public outreach phase which was anticipated to begin in Spring 2020. Ovadia, R.
5. NEW BUSINESS
a. Review and discuss traffic safety improvements for Watkins Avenue between El Camino Real and Middlefield Road. McCulley, S.
b. Review and discuss traffic signage improvements near Las Lomitas Elementary School, including Alameda de las Pulgas at Camino al Lago. Ovadia, R.
c. Identification and potential recommendation of intersecions for further investigation where minor improvements could be made to enhance mobility, such as enabling a segregated right turn lane as was done at El Camino Real/Atherton Avenue/Fair Oaks Lane. Lauder, G.
